Dr Andy Bannister is the Canadian Director of Ravi Zacharias International Ministries. Andy speaks frequently across Canada, America and Europe to audiences of all faiths and none, in settings ranging from universities to business forums and churches. Before joining RZIM, he had a background in youthwork before moving into academia for a few years, where he gained a PhD in Qur'anic Studies.
